Liptovská Sielnica (Hungarian: Szielnic) is a village and municipality in Liptovský Mikuláš District in the Žilina Region of northern Slovakia.

History

In historical records the village was first mentioned in 1262. Before the establishment of independent Czechoslovakia in 1918, it was part of Liptó County within the Kingdom of Hungary. From 1939 to 1945, it was part of the Slovak Republic.

Geography

The municipality lies at an altitude of 574 metres (1,883 ft)[3] and covers an area of 17.23 km2 (6.65 sq mi) (2024).[4]

It has a population of 589 people (31 December 2024).[6]

In year 2021 was 605 people by ethnicity 587 as Slovak, 18 as Not found out, 5 as Czech, 5 as German and 2 as Rusyn.

In year 2021 was 605 people by religion 284 from Roman Catholic Church, 151 from None, 142 from Evangelical Church, 13 from Not found out, 3 from Paganism and natural spirituality, 3 from Greek Catholic Church, 3 from Church of the Brethren, 3 from Ad hoc movements, 1 from Old Catholic Church, 1 from Calvinist Church and 1 from Eastern Orthodox Church.
